Maca powder has gained popularity as a supplement over the past twenty years because of its potential health benefits. For example, maca powder can regulate hormone balance, increase fertility, reduce stress, boost libido, boost your energy levels and improve your bone health.

What is maca?

© Getty Images

Maca (Lepidium meyenii) is a root plant native to the Andes of Peru and known for its cruciferous relationship with broccoli and cauliflower. The use of maca dates back thousands of years and was traditionally consumed by indigenous peoples for its nutritious and medicinal properties. The root is used in various nutritional supplements. Typically, maca comes in powder form, but it is also available as capsules or pills.

You can dissolve maca powder in smoothies, milkshakes, fresh fruit juice, coffee, tea or in your plant-based morning drink, but you can also add it to yogurt and breakfast cereals or to soup and desserts. Please read the package leaflet carefully and stick to the recommended dose.

Maca powder effect

© Getty Images

Maca is rich in several essential vitamins, minerals and amino acids, making it a highly nutritious food source. It has received a lot of attention for its potential benefits for sexual function and improving fertility. Studies suggest that maca can improve libido and reduce sexual dysfunction in both men and women. Additionally, maca is considered an adaptogen, a plant species that helps the body naturally adapt to stressors such as a busy schedule or illness.

Possible health effects

In addition to its use for sexual health, maca is said to help against fatigue. It helps to boost your energy levels, improve your mood and relieve menopausal symptoms. Some research suggests that maca may also help maintain healthy bones and cognitive function, although more extensive studies are needed to substantiate these claims.

Maca powder side effects

Although maca is generally considered safe for most people, it does have potential side effects, especially when taken in large quantities. Side effects may include altered mood, insomnia and digestive problems. As with any supplement, it is advisable to consult a doctor before use.
